AC Milan Women 1-4 Inter: Rossonere well beaten in final derby of season

AC Milan Women had an afternoon to forget at the PUMA House of Football as Inter took the final derby of the season 4-1.
In the last round, Milan had their positive streak snapped with a 2-0 defeat away against Juventus. Cristiana Girella got both goals for the Bianconere, who are now strolling towards being crowned the champions, so that result is no disgrace for Suzanne Bakker’s side.
Hopes were higher going into the derby, especially after three draws in the previous meetings, but the Rossonere never really got going and Inter emerged comfortable winners to mathematically secure second place.
Milinkovic opened the scoring in the eighth minute with a tap-in inside the area after a great save by Fedele. The Rossonere equalised with Dompig in the 27th minute, converting a penalty awarded for a handball by Merlo.
In the 59th minute Polli skipped past two opponents and beat Fedele with her left-footed shot to restore the advantage for the Nerazzurre. Bakker’s side nearly draw level 10 minutes later but a great save by Runarsdottir denied Cesarini.
They conceded the third and fourth goals from Wullaert in the 85th and 91st minute, with Inter making the most of the counter-attacking chances. Also worth noting in the final minutes was the return to the field of captain Christy Grimshaw after a long injury.
